Subject: Lost your badge? Don't panic!

Hi new folks,

Welcome to Brindlewood House! If you misplace your badge, just swing by the front desk on Level 1 and we'll sort you out. We'll deactivate the old one, log it in the Gatekeep system, and issue a temporary pass for the day. Replacements usually arrive within 48 hours. In the meantime, you can get through the main turnstiles using the visitor gate code below.

door code, yagaf-kawig: bdg-FORKM-4

Subject: Handover — contrast audit

Hi Tomasz,

Handing off the color-contrast audit for the Lanternfield dashboard. I finished scanning the billing and settings pages; 14 components fail the 4.5:1 ratio, all logged in the Ivygate tracker under the a11y label. Remaining work: the reports module and the dark theme variants. The design team at Merrowpoint has updated tokens ready. Questions about the token mapping should go to their accessibility lead.

billing contact of tahog-tafog = istox@qirvanlabs.corp

Quick heads-up on Pinwheel UI versioning: we cut a minor release every sprint, and anything touching component props needs a changeset file in the PR. No changeset, no merge — the bot will nag you. Majors are rare and go through the design council first. The full policy, with examples of what counts as breaking, lives on the internal page below.

wiki page, bahip-yahip: https://grafana.qirvanlabs.corp/browse/display/projects/cc3a1b9dbfc9

Release checklist — image cache memory leak (Snaptern viewer)

Verify that the fix for the unbounded growth in the thumbnail cache is present in this build. The leak retained decoded image buffers past eviction, which a security review flagged as a potential disclosure risk since stale buffers could outlive session teardown. Confirm the cache now zeroes buffers on eviction and that heap snapshots under the soak test stay flat over a 2-hour run. Sign-off requires attaching the verified build reference, which appears below.

pipeline stamp: htk21_cc68b8e00e3cb5ca75ae8